Transaction fd567aa4de30fa9621bfb25b2313e63cfcbe910838a627b07dc3d2efb04e7220

3 Input
2 Outputs
  • fd567aa4de30fa9621bfb25b2313e63cfcbe910838a627b07dc3d2efb04e7220:0
  • value  3505067
    address  3MjtM6SFPeXvLYghzNZwkYEpm6RgxKBALy
  • fd567aa4de30fa9621bfb25b2313e63cfcbe910838a627b07dc3d2efb04e7220:1
  • value  30445
    address  bc1q8ckhc87thkmcrr4lx9yqrgmxcj8kc7rs650rue